Output 6c98b60a1be91ee3d670a42cd0e8bc564c5ee0a195d9a2791997ccc898029dbb:1

value
19620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 268c6331bc8801b38cb0e751a3dcbcde424795f4 OP_EQUALVERIFY OP_CHECKSIG
address
14WpranZQonFLAKABs5j3RgowLQpzQAjQC
transaction
6c98b60a1be91ee3d670a42cd0e8bc564c5ee0a195d9a2791997ccc898029dbb
spent
true